For my honeymoon last July we wemt to Benidorm and it was the best holiday that we have had had. I'd go back there again. There are people of all ages there, and things to do for everyone. You would never be bored of things to do. Benidorm is split in to two parts, the old town and the new town. The old town is where the locals live and is quieter and the new town is where the tourists go and is very lively. We stayed in the new town but did go to the old town a few times. There is a theme park called terra mittica, where there are quite a few rides to go on. This theme park opened last summer. The theme park is in sections and named after different countries. There are different rides for adults and children. There is a rollercoaster which I did not go on as I do not like them, waterlog, a ride like the pepsi max at Blackpool ...

I recently stayed at the Flamingo Benidorm Hotel in Benidorm, Spain for 7 nights between the 17th and 24th October 2006. LOCATION The Hotel is located about 800 metres inland from Levante Beach, and about the same distance from the Old Town. It is set in one of the quieter parts of the resort on a slight incline. It is not to be confused with two other Hotels in Benidorm that have similar names; The Flamingo Oasis Benidorm and the Flamingo Aparthotel.
